- Founded by designer Ken'ichi Gonmori, Bow Wow specializes in creating clothing that embodies the spirit of the vintage, incorporating elements from archive and second-hand apparel. Gonmori's approach involves reimagining and reworking classic designs, often paying homage to iconic pieces from the past.
Open-collar shirts made from thick flannel, produced only by a select few renowned workwear brands in the 1940s and 1950s. Valued as cold-weather gear in harsh environments like logging sites in cold regions, railroad work, and outdoor use, each piece boasted durability, warmth, and brand-specific details that spoke of pride. This piece recreates the era's signature heavyweight flannel in a gray and white colorway. It faithfully replicates period design elements—from shoulder and sleeve-set stitching to pocket shapes—while updating the fit for modern wear. The distressed look, achieved through worn-in effects and simulated repairs, accentuates its vintage-inspired presence.
